A widow(er)'s exemption is a reduction of taxes allowed following the death of a spouse. It is intended to ease a potential financial burden on the surviving spouse and family that could result from their loss. The relief provided by states generally is in the form of reduced property tax.

The property of widows and widowers, of persons with total and permanent disabilities and of veterans with service or nonservice connected disabilities who are residents of this state is exempt from taxation as provided by article IX, section 2, Constitution of Arizona, and subject to the conditions and limits ...

The average tax rate on a home in PIMA County will be approximately 1% of market value. Or 10% of “Assessed Value”. Tucson home Assessed Value will be about 10% of the market value.

To claim the Arizona Property Tax Credit all the following must apply: You were a resident of Arizona for all of 2024. You (or your spouse) were either 65 or older or received Title 16 Supplemental Security Income (SSI) payments during 2024.

How do you qualify? To qualify you must meet certain criteria: 1. Property owner (applicant) must be 65 years of age or older.

Arizona allows a $4,748 Assessed Value property exemption to Arizona resident property owners qualifying as a widow/widower, or a person with total and permanent disability, or a veteran with a service or non-service connected disability.

Residential property falls into two main categories: Legal Class 3 and Legal Class 4. Each of these two legal classes have multiple subclasses, ranging from Primary Residence to Primary Residence that is also leased or rented to lodgers, as well as Non-Primary Residence to Qualifying LIHTC properties.
